What Anxiety Looks Like in Daily Life

Anxiety doesn’t always show up in obvious ways. It can manifest through:

  • Constant worry or overthinking
  • Physical symptoms like a racing heart or tense muscles
  • Difficulty sleeping or concentrating
  • Avoidance of social settings or responsibilities
  • Irritability or low patience

Over time, these symptoms can interfere with work, relationships, and self-esteem. But anxiety doesn’t have to control your life.

What Happens in Anxiety Therapy?

Anxiety therapy isn’t about “fixing” you, it’s about understanding what’s behind your anxiety and learning how to manage it in a way that feels right for you. At Modern Psych, we offer a space where you can explore your thoughts and feelings without judgment.

In therapy, you might:

  • Identify triggers and gain clarity about where your anxiety comes from
  • Learn coping tools such as breathing exercises, grounding techniques, or CBT strategies
  • Challenge anxious thought patterns that no longer serve you
  • Set healthy boundaries in relationships and daily routines
  • Build emotional awareness and self-trust

These changes don’t happen all at once, but with consistency and support, you’ll begin to notice shifts in how you move through your day.

The Real-Life Benefits of Therapy

Here’s how anxiety therapy can improve your day-to-day experience:

1. Better Mornings

Instead of waking up with a sense of dread, therapy can help you develop grounding routines that start your day with more calm and control.

2. More Focus at Work

Anxiety often clouds decision-making and concentration. Therapy helps clear that mental clutter so you can stay focused and feel more confident in your performance.

3. Healthier Relationships

When you understand your emotional needs and boundaries, you communicate more clearly. This leads to more fulfilling, balanced connections with others.

4. Improved Sleep

Unmanaged anxiety can keep your mind racing at night. Therapy introduces techniques to help you wind down and rest more peacefully.

5. Greater Self-Compassion

You begin to replace self-criticism with a kinder, more understanding inner voice, one that supports your growth instead of holding you back.
